Chapter 588 As expected, he is no ordinary person.
Although there were no plows, sickles, or hoes in the primordial land, the shamans could summon clouds and rain with a wave of their hands, burn grass and kill insects with a wave of their sleeves, turn the soil as if flipping paper, and draw canals as if drawing lines—where human power could not reach, supernatural powers could do it, far surpassing ordinary farming.
Seeing that she had harvested the last handful of millet, Daoist Qinglian smiled and asked, "Fellow Daoist, do you know how to plant now?"
"I dare not say I am an expert in everything, but I am capable of everything from clearing land and planting seeds to protecting seedlings and harvesting. You have a profound understanding of nature and are truly a recluse of our time." Houtu spoke sincerely and without any pretense.
"The millet is the destiny of the Wu tribe. I merely gave it a push. How dare I claim to be 'righteous'?" Qinglian sighed softly.
What is meant by "having the Way"? It means not being tainted by external influences, not pursuing fleeting fame, but seeking only the Way. He himself was still wandering in the dust of the world, with one foot inside the threshold and the other still outside.
"There's no need for you to be so modest, Master. Why don't you come back to the camp with me to rest? I will immediately present you with the true method of the Ancestral Witch for your perusal." Houtu smiled, her eyes shining.
"Thank you, fellow Daoist. I was just about to go into seclusion for a few days to clear my mind, observe the phenomena, and experience the rhythm of the four seasons."
His primordial spirit was clear and pure. In just over a hundred days, what seemed like casual conversation and the transmission of seeds was actually a connection between his heart and the earth's veins, and a resonance between his spirit and the natural phenomena—what he gained from this was far greater than sitting idly for a thousand years.
The two chatted and laughed as they headed towards the tribe. Qinglian wanted to find a quiet place to rest and recuperate, while Houtu was in a hurry to summon the twelve great shamans to discuss matters such as cultivating new fields, dividing and saving seeds, and rotating crops to store grain.
Stone houses lined the settlement of the Wu tribe. Qinglian casually chose an empty room, brushed the dust off the stone bed, sat down on it, lowered her eyes, and gradually became deep in her breathing.
From then on, the Wu tribe planted millet, which reduced killings, stopped famines, reduced bloodshed, and increased the smoke from cooking fires on the land. Such merits were silent and formless, yet they reached the source of the Great Dao more directly than refining ten thousand years of profound energy.
Several months later.
The Azure Lotus Daoist suddenly opened his eyes, his gaze clear and bright as ever. Standing at the doorway was a burly shaman, broad-shouldered as a mountain, his expression tense, his lips moving slightly before stopping, as if he wanted to say something but couldn't. The Daoist smiled gently, his voice unhurried: "Great shaman, what brings you here, disturbing my peace for a moment?"
"Xingtian, the shaman of the Houtu tribe, pays respects to the True Man!" The man clasped his hands and bowed deeply, his eyes burning with fervor. "I have long admired your profound knowledge of creation and your skill in forging supreme treasures, and I have come to earnestly request—that you forge a suitable weapon for me!"
"Forging artifacts? The Great Witch Xingtian is going to refine a spiritual treasure?" Qinglian raised an eyebrow slightly, her voice tinged with surprise.
If the Wu tribe does not cultivate their primordial spirit, nor condense their magical power, and cannot refine spiritual treasures, where can they offer them as sacrifices?
Xing Tian had no intention of refining any spiritual treasures. He simply stumbled upon a strange iron stone by chance and only thought of melting it down to make a weapon for self-defense.
But this stone is incredibly strange—it cannot be penetrated by water, burned by fire, or cleaved by an axe. Even when Zhu Rong personally activated the Ninefold Divine Fire, it remained unburnt.
He had just returned to his tribe when he suddenly heard someone mention the name "Qinglian Daoist." His heart skipped a beat: cultivators' methods were unpredictable, and the fire condensed from their primordial spirit was even more mysterious. Perhaps he could succeed? So he immediately went to ask for help.
"I don't need a magical treasure, I only ask that you help me forge a weapon," Xing Tian quickly added, bowing.
arms!
The Azure Lotus Daoist raised an eyebrow slightly: "Forging weapons is not difficult. However, the Witch Clan does not cultivate the primordial spirit and does not understand magic. If I were to forge it with my primordial spirit fire, I'm afraid even the Great Witch Xingtian would not be able to hold it firmly, let alone control it."
Xing Tian's expression darkened, and he remained silent for a long time before saying in a low voice, "To be honest, this stone is extremely strange. Even the Nine Divine Fire of the Ancestral Witch Zhurong could not destroy it. If a true person can melt it and forge it into an axe, even without any spiritual power, its weight and sharpness alone should be enough to split mountains and cleave peaks."
The spiritual treasures refined by cultivators cannot be separated from the power of their primordial spirit; but weapons are different. Even a mortal body can swing, chop, and smash them, but they lack the mysteries of maneuvering, transformation, flight, attack, and defense.
"In that case, I am willing to try the combination of the Primordial Five Elements True Scripture and the Primordial Five Elements Spiritual Fire, which may be of great help to the Great Shaman."
Qinglian was well aware of the power of Zhurong's Nine-Flame Divine Fire. Precisely because of this, he became interested—he wanted to see what was so strange about this iron stone that Xingtian spoke of.
Upon hearing this, Xing Tian's eyes lit up, and he clasped his hands in a fist and said loudly, "Thank you, Master! Please allow me to fetch it!" Before he finished speaking, he had already turned around and strode out the door.
Qinglian watched his retreating figure disappear into the distance, a slight smile playing on her lips as she murmured to herself, "The Great Witch Xingtian... is indeed no ordinary person."
The twelve ancestral witches of the witch clan govern the world, and there are more than a hundred great witches, with vastly different strengths: the top ones can shake those with great supernatural powers, while the bottom ones have only just stepped into the threshold of Taiyi.
Xing Tian was one of the most formidable generals under the Ancestral Witches, and later generations called him the "God of War." These four words perfectly encapsulate his unparalleled fighting prowess.
After about half a cup of tea's time, a heavy breathing sound came from outside: "Master! This stone is too heavy for us to carry into the house. Please, Master, come and take a look!"
Xing Tian's face was flushed red, the veins on his forehead were slightly bulging, and he was carrying a black stone as tall as a person on his shoulder. He stood outside the stone house door, his chest heaving like a bellows.
Qinglian rose, and a blue lotus quietly bloomed beneath her feet as she slowly stepped forward. Looking up, she saw Xingtian standing steadily on the steps, his hands supporting him on the stone.
The stone was almost as tall as him, completely black and dull, lacking even the luster of ordinary mountain rocks, looking like a piece of stubborn iron eroded by wind and rain.
If it weren't for the fact that he was drenched in sweat and breathing heavily, and that it was already known that even the Ninefold Divine Fire couldn't burn him, anyone passing by would probably have thought he was a piece of trash.
"Look, real man! We went through so much trouble to drag this place here. Do you think we can forge a good axe?" Xing Tian slammed the iron stone heavily on the ground, grinned, and looked on with eager anticipation.
He had tried countless methods to deal with this stone, but was at his wit's end, and was now entirely counting on the fire from the Green Lotus Taoist.
"Please, Great Shaman Xingtian, step back a few paces so that I may examine this stone closely and find its origin."
Qinglian stepped forward, signaling Xingtian to move aside, then bent down and walked around the stone, examining it repeatedly.
The more he looked at it, the more confused he became—it lacked any spiritual energy or vitality, and was completely empty inside; it was clearly just a piece of dead iron. How could such a thing possibly withstand the True Fire of the Ancestral Witch?
"May I ask, Great Shaman, where did this stone come from?"
Upon hearing this, Xing Tian straightened his back and grinned, "You don't know, Master, it fell from the heavens! There was a strong wind that day, and the thunderclouds split open. It crashed down right next to our camp with a 'boom'—we reached out and grabbed it, and it was ours."
Above the Nine Heavens lies the Chaotic Realm, inaccessible to anyone but a Great Luo Golden Immortal. There, the chaotic energy permeates the boundless expanse, and even the occasional condensation of metal is extremely rare, one in ten thousand.
Iron and stone born from chaos, though not of innate origin, are naturally enveloped in a wisp of chaotic aura. Their hardness and richness far surpass ordinary innate spiritual materials.
Upon hearing this, Daoist Qinglian felt a sudden chill in his heart. He immediately focused his mind and quietly released his primordial spirit, slowly probing towards the iron stone.
The moment it touched it, it was as if it had hit a warm yet indestructible barrier, making it impossible for the primordial spirit to advance, and it was firmly blocked outside the iron and stone.
"The Chaos Divine Iron truly lives up to its reputation."
